playframework - sbt 中 Unresolved 依赖关系

标签 playframework sbt dependency-management

运行我的 sbt构建,我得到以下 Unresolved 依赖项 .

[warn]  ::::::::::::::::::::::::::::::::::::::::::::::
[warn]  ::          UNRESOLVED DEPENDENCIES         ::
[warn]  ::::::::::::::::::::::::::::::::::::::::::::::
[warn]  :: com.typesafe.play#sbt-link;2.2.0: not found
[warn]  :: com.typesafe.play#play-exceptions;2.2.0: not found
[warn]  :: com.typesafe.play#routes-compiler_2.10;2.2.0: not found
[warn]  :: com.typesafe.play#templates-compiler_2.10;2.2.0: not found
[warn]  :: com.typesafe.play#console_2.10;2.2.0: not found
[warn]  :: net.contentobjects.jnotify#jnotify;0.94: not found
[warn]  ::::::::::::::::::::::::::::::::::::::::::::::

我的项目结构如下所示:
parent
 |
  --> sbtApp1
  --> playApp
  --> sbtApp2
  --> project
      --> Build.scala
      --> plugins.sbt
  --> build.sbt

我的 parent/project/plugins.sbt 有以下内容:addSbtPlugin("com.typesafe.play" % "sbt-plugin" % "2.2.0")
我将以下行添加到 parent/build.sbt,但我仍然遇到编译时失败。
libraryDependencies += "play" % "play_2.10" % "2.1.0"

最佳答案

将此行添加到 parent/project/plugins.sbt :

resolvers += "Typesafe repository" at "http://repo.typesafe.com/typesafe/releases/"

瞧。 (我怎么知道?因为 Play 2.2“入门指南”是这样说的,http://www.playframework.com/documentation/2.2.x/NewApplication。)

我认为您不需要 libraryDependencies事物。

关于playframework - sbt 中 Unresolved 依赖关系,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/19459377/

相关文章:

java - 如何在 Play Framework 中使用 Ebean 将初始数据加载/插入数据库?

scala - sbt 跨项目共享依赖关系

Hadoop 迷你集群模拟 (MiniDFSCluster)

scala - 使用 Akka 构建 sbt 需要什么?

maven - Groovy Grape 从哪里获取依赖项?

scala - 在 play 框架中的 Scala 模板中的变量

scala - 相当于akka-http中的认证路由?

java - Play 框架验证匹配字段

scala - 如何解决重复传递依赖中的版本?

gradle - DRY,是否有更好的gradle依赖声明?